Describe the bug

When using the dark theme, the example values are hard to read. It feels like these color values are not taken from the theme, but are hard coded.

To Reproduce

  1. Go to the storybook deployment for the dark mode: https://stoplightio.github.io/json-schema-viewer/?path=/story/jsonschemaviewer--dark
  2. Replace the background with a dark color, as it isn't set correctly
  3. Observe the example values.

Expected behavior

Example values should be styled base on the current theme.

Additional context

I'm trying to embed the json-schema-viewer into Backstage, but would like to support both light and dark mode.
